As of yesterday, Arlo now works with Google Assistant and Chromecast. I have been able to control both my Arlo cameras and Smartthings with it. I have not yet tried my Chromecast, but it is supposed to work to view the cameras, (I'm assuming live view), on your tv. But I don't think the cameras are set up to view 24/7. They will probably time out after a period of time. Also, I think that while in live view the only way to record video would be to manually record. I'll have to try later to see if Google Assistant can do that. Meanwhile, let us know how it is working out for you.

Yes, the video can be cast from another device if you have that option, but not directly from the Arlo system itself.

Any extenal device that doesn't support flash will not function live ( but usu will play stored vids in mp4 like an xbox, etc )

 

If in LIVE view, the only way to record is a manual start, and most of the Arlo cams do time out ...about 30 mins for Arlos, 1-2hrs for Q ( last tested )((Arlo Baby does not time out ))

I use FireTV.  Enable the Arlo Skill with Alexa.

Mash the microphone button on the remote, say, "show 'front door' ".
